Picking a Pest Control Company

If you have an issue with unwanted insects in your house, and you've tired all the self-help solutions you know, you might be considering employing an industrial bug control business to deal with the issue. Hiring an expert may be exactly the right service for you; however you require to do your homework. How do you find a business? Inspecting the yellow pages of your regional phonebook might be an excellent start; doing a keyword search on the Internet for your location might likewise work, and you have the added benefit of seeing what info the business offers, on itself and on pest control typically. Ask buddies and coworkers for suggestions coworkers and pals. Have any of them used these companies? What was their experience? Did the business in question fix their insect infestation issues? Existed any issues handling the company? Any issues in the house after the company performed their services? When you've limited your list to a couple of potential companies, call them on the phone, and ask some more concerns: does the business use a free home evaluation and price quote of expenses? Does it provide you recommendations on what you can do to deal with the issue yourself? Is the business ready to respond to questions readily? Specific questions to ask: what kinds of chemicals are used? Do your family and home family pets require to abandon the properties throughout the bug control treatment? Make sure you ask whether the business provides nontoxic, natural insect control. The business should be willing to at least discuss the alternatives; if its representative just dismisses the idea of nontoxic pest control without intelligently talking about the benefits and drawbacks of the natural solutions readily available, however just wishes to enter into your house and spray, beware! With written info (or your own notes) in hand, do your own research on any chemicals that will be utilized - their effectiveness, their possible adverse effects, their potential toxicity. (The Internet is a fantastic location to begin for this.) If you have member of the family with severe health problems, especially asthma or other respiratory disorders, make certain you understand what the prospective effect of sprayed substances might have on them. Lastly, if you have any questions about the company's reliability, and you can't discover anyone you know and whose judgment you depend vouch for them, contact your local or state Better Business Bureau or Consumer Fraud Division, to find out whether there have actually been any problems lodged versus them. As soon as you've worked with a company, make sure you know who is going to be revealing up at your home and when. And while you've got access to the expert treating your house, ask what you can do to prevent bug control issues in the future, especially those involving damaging carpenter ants and termites. Vermin And Pest Control

lots of pests in this world, and at some time everyone will discover themselves fighting a pest. Pest can invade our garden, our house, buildings; the list continues. Insects can be plants, bugs or animals. Simply the mention of fleas, cockroaches, dandelions, mold, rats and mice can elicit strong emotions. Bugs present a health risk to your household, animals, and garden. It is necessary to understand how to appropriately manage these insects that attack our lives. It is nearly difficult to eliminate insects, however it is vital to control these invasive bugs. There are different approaches of managing bugs; these can consist of chemical control, biological control, mechanical approaches, or a mix thereof. Mechanical pest control is usually the most cost reliable and if carried out prior to a huge problem happens can produce preferred outcomes. Mechanical methods include hand picking (such as pulling weeds) and traps (such as a mouse trap). Mechanical techniques of pest control are normally the most environmentally friendly. Biological pest control consists of insecticides that are derived from plants or other naturally happening compounds such as microbes. Chemical insect control includes making use of more toxic synthetic pesticides. Chemical insect control is not eco-friendly and is never ever considered as an organic technique of control. " Integrated Pest Management is the coordinated use of pest and ecological info along with readily available insect control techniques, including cultural, biological, chemical and genetic methods, to avoid undesirable levels of insect damage by the most economical ways, and with the least possible danger to people, residential or commercial property, and the environment". (Proceedings of the National Integrated Pest Management Forum. Integrated Pest Management worries using complementary approaches of pest control such as the introduction of natural predators. This approach of bug control is much more ecologically sound than relying on chemical techniques. Nevertheless if you have a large invasion of mice, you may require to turn to stronger chemical approaches or discover it required to employ a professional pest control operator to rid your house of the pest problem.
